summaryrefslogtreecommitdiff
path: root/packages/gdb/7.12.1/0006-duplicate-typedef.patch
blob: cbbc3e21347b884a49369f4f0e6324d0ed5c11d5 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
diff -urpN gdb-7.12.1.orig/gdb/event-loop.h gdb-7.12.1/gdb/event-loop.h
--- gdb-7.12.1.orig/gdb/event-loop.h	2017-01-21 05:46:46.000000000 -0800
+++ gdb-7.12.1/gdb/event-loop.h	2019-03-14 11:55:56.280325742 -0700
@@ -66,6 +66,8 @@
    infinite loop.
 
    Corollary tasks are the creation and deletion of event sources.  */
+#ifndef _EVENT_LOOP_H_
+#define _EVENT_LOOP_H_
 
 typedef void *gdb_client_data;
 struct async_signal_handler;
@@ -127,3 +129,5 @@ extern void mark_async_event_handler (st
 extern void clear_async_event_handler (struct async_event_handler *handler);
 
 extern void initialize_async_signal_handlers (void);
+
+#endif